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 6 -- United States Patent no. 12,458,711, issued on Nov. 4, was assigned to Dimoveo Medical Ltd. (Or Yehuda, Israel).
"Ultrasonic irrigator device for in-body cleaning and disinfection" was invented by Shlomo Rotter (Kfar Bilu, Israel), Tahel Altman (Ramat Hasharon, Israel) and Yaniv Lambaz (Tel Aviv, Israel).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Nanoparticles are suspended in a fluid medium which is activated using an ultrasonic transducer in contact with the fluid medium. The fluid may be injected into a body cavity and ultrasonically activated to induce a cavitation effect.
